What Exactly is Honda ATF DW-1? Decoding the Specification
Honda ATF DW-1 is a proprietary automatic transmission fluid (ATF) formulated exclusively by Honda Motor Co. for use in its modern vehicles. The "DW-1" designation is Honda's specific performance standard, superseding older specifications like Honda DW (for older 4-speed automatics) and the earlier "Honda ATF-Z1." Introduced around the early 2000s, DW-1 was developed in parallel with Honda's new generation of 5-speed and 6-speed automatic transmissions, such as the H5 and H6 series. Its formulation is a closely guarded secret, but its purpose is clear: to meet the extreme demands of Honda's electronically controlled, lock-up torque converter transmissions.
The key differentiator of ATF DW-1 is its friction modifier package. Modern automatic transmissions rely on clutch packs made of specialized paper and other materials. The friction characteristics of the fluid must be precisely tuned to allow these clutches to engage smoothly under pressure without slipping or chattering. A fluid with the wrong friction properties will cause harsh, jerky shifts, excessive wear, and eventual failure. DW-1 is engineered to provide the exact coefficient of friction required by Honda's transmission designers. Furthermore, it possesses exceptional shear stability, meaning its viscosity (thickness) remains consistent even under the intense heat and mechanical stress inside a transmission, preventing metal-to-metal contact.

Beyond friction, DW-1 is a high-performance hydraulic fluid. It must reliably transmit engine power through the valve body, actuate solenoids with precision, and lubricate countless bearings and gears. It contains a sophisticated blend of base oils and advanced additives for anti-wear protection, oxidation resistance, foam suppression, and corrosion inhibition. Oxidation resistance is particularly critical; as fluid breaks down from heat, it turns dark and acidic, forming varnish that can clog tiny passages. Honda's formulation is designed to resist this breakdown far longer than generic fluids, maintaining transmission cleanliness and performance over extended drain intervals.
Why Honda ATF DW-1 is Non-Negotiable for Your Vehicle
Using the correct fluid is not a suggestion; it's a requirement backed by engineering and warranty policy. Honda's position is unequivocal: only Honda ATF DW-1 or fluids meeting Honda's exact DW-1 specification should be used in transmissions that call for it. This specification is often printed on the dipstick or in the owner's manual. The consequences of ignoring this are severe and expensive.
The most immediate risk is transmission shift quality degradation. You might experience harsh, abrupt shifts between 1st and 2nd gear, delayed engagement when selecting "Drive," or a noticeable shudder or slip during acceleration, especially under load. These symptoms are the transmission's cry for help, indicating the clutch packs are not engaging properly due to incorrect friction properties. Left unaddressed, this leads to accelerated clutch wear. Once the friction material is gone, the only repair is a complete transmission rebuild or replacement, a job that can easily exceed $3,000 to $5,000 for parts and labor.

Beyond shift feel, the wrong fluid compromises long-term durability. Generic fluids may lack the necessary shear stability, causing viscosity to drop. Thinner oil cannot maintain the critical hydraulic pressure needed to hold clutch packs or lubricate bearings effectively, leading to premature wear on planetary gearsets and bearings. Furthermore, inferior anti-wear additives may not protect the finely machined surfaces within the valve body and on pump components, leading to wear that increases clearances, causes pressure loss, and results in slipping.
From a warranty perspective, using non-approved fluid is a clear violation. If a transmission failure occurs and an investigation reveals the use of incorrect fluid, Honda will almost certainly deny warranty coverage. The manufacturer's stance is that the failure was caused by improper maintenance, not a defect in materials or workmanship. This is a critical point for owners of newer vehicles still under powertrain warranty. Even for out-of-warranty vehicles, the cost of a transmission rebuild far outweighs the minimal savings from using a cheaper fluid.
The Compatibility Map: Which Hondas and Acuras Need DW-1?
Compatibility is not universal across all Honda models and years. The requirement for Honda ATF DW-1 is primarily for vehicles equipped with specific 5-speed and 6-speed automatic transmissions manufactured from approximately 2000 to the present day. Using the wrong fluid in these models is a recipe for disaster. Conversely, using DW-1 in older transmissions that require a different fluid (like the original Honda ATF-Z1 or even older Dexron-type fluids) can also be harmful, as the friction modifiers are different.
Here is a detailed compatibility guide. Always double-check your owner's manual or the dipstick cap for the definitive specification for your specific vehicle.
Primary Applications for Honda ATF DW-1 (2000-Present):
- Honda Accord (V6 models & 4-cylinder from 2003+ with 5/6-speed auto)
- Honda Civic (1.7L & 2.0L models from 2001+ with 5-speed auto, e.g., 2001-2005 Civic EX)
- Honda CR-V (All models from 2002 onwards with 5/6-speed automatic)
- Honda Odyssey (All models from 1999 onwards with 4/5-speed auto, but verify; 2005+ definitely DW-1)
- Honda Pilot (All models from 2003 onwards)
- Honda Ridgeline (All models)
- Honda Element (All models with automatic)
- Acura TL, TSX, TLX, MDX, RDX, RL (Virtually all Acura models with automatic transmissions from the early 2000s onward require DW-1 or its successor, DW-1A).
Important Exceptions & Older Models:
- Pre-2000 Honda/Acura Automatics: Most require Honda ATF-Z1 or a Dexron III/Mercon equivalent. Do not use DW-1 in these older units unless explicitly stated in a technical service bulletin.
- Continuously Variable Transmissions (CVTs): These require a completely different, specialized fluid, such as Honda HCF-2 or Honda CVT Fluid. DW-1 is not for CVTs.
- Manual Transmissions: Require ** Honda Manual Transmission Fluid** or specific gear oils. DW-1 is never for manual gearboxes.
A common point of confusion is the Honda DW-1A specification. This is an updated, slightly enhanced version of DW-1, introduced around 2015-2016. It is backward compatible and can be used in any application that calls for DW-1. However, the reverse is not officially guaranteed. For absolute peace of mind, especially in older vehicles (pre-2015), using genuine Honda ATF DW-1 is the safest bet. Many aftermarket brands now offer fluids that meet the Honda DW-1 specification, but their quality and consistency can vary.
How to Check, Maintain, and Replace Your Honda ATF DW-1
Proactive maintenance is your best defense against transmission failure. Unlike engine oil, transmission fluid in many Hondas is considered "lifetime" by the manufacturer, meaning it's designed to last the life of the vehicle under normal conditions. However, "lifetime" is a legal term, not a mechanical guarantee. For severe service—frequent short trips, towing, driving in extreme heat or cold, or mountainous terrain—a fluid change every 60,000 to 100,000 miles is highly advisable.
Checking the Fluid Level and Condition:
- Warm Up: Drive the vehicle for at least 15-20 minutes to bring the transmission to normal operating temperature (around 170-200°F / 77-93°C).
- Level Check: Park on level ground, set the parking brake, and leave the engine running. Shift through all gears (P-R-N-D1-D2-D3) and return to Park. Pull the dipstick (usually red-handled), wipe clean, reinsert fully, and pull again. The fluid should be between the "HOT" marks. Low level is a major red flag indicating a leak.
- Condition Check: Smell the fluid. It should have a slight, sweet petroleum odor. A burning smell indicates overheating and oxidation. Look at the color. New DW-1 is a clear, reddish-pink color. As it ages, it turns brown, then dark brown or black. If it's dark, gritty, or has a burnt odor, it's overdue for a service. Also, check for pink, milky residue—this indicates coolant contamination from a failed internal radiator, which requires immediate, major repair.
The Replacement Process (DIY Overview):
A simple drain-and-fill only replaces about 40-50% of the old fluid, as much remains in the torque converter and valve body. For a true "flush" (replacing nearly 100%), multiple drain-and-fills or a machine flush is needed. Many shops recommend 3-4 sequential drain-and-fills, driving between each, to fully refresh the system.
- Raise & Support: Safely lift the vehicle using jack stands on level ground.
- Locate & Remove Drain Plug: Under the transmission, find the drain plug (often a 17mm or 19mm bolt). Place a large drain pan underneath. Remove the plug and allow fluid to drain completely. Do not drop the plug!
- Replace Filter (if applicable): Some Honda transmissions have a replaceable internal filter. Consult a service manual. If accessible, replace it with a new Honda filter during the service.
- Reinstall Drain Plug: Torque the plug to the manufacturer's specification (usually around 30-40 ft-lbs). Do not overtighten.
- Refill: Using a long-neck funnel, pour the correct amount of genuine Honda ATF DW-1 through the dipstick tube. The exact capacity varies by model (typically 2.5 to 4 quarts for a drain-and-fill). Add slowly, checking the level frequently with the dipstick as per the procedure above.
- Circulate & Recheck: Start the engine, shift through all gears, and let it idle in Park. Recheck the level and add more as needed to reach the "HOT" full mark. Take the vehicle for a short drive, then recheck level when hot again.
Professional Service Tip: When taking your Honda to a shop, specify "Honda ATF DW-1" and watch to ensure they are not using a generic "Dexron/Mercon" fluid from a bulk drum. Reputable independent shops and all dealerships will have it. For a complete refresh, ask about a "transmission fluid exchange" service that uses the vehicle's own pump to push out old fluid as new is added, achieving near 100% replacement.
Debunking the Top 5 Myths About Honda ATF DW-1
Myth 1: "All red automatic transmission fluids are basically the same."
Fact: This is perhaps the most dangerous myth. Color is cosmetic and added by manufacturers. The critical, invisible differences lie in the friction modifier chemistry, base oil quality, and additive package. A fluid that meets General Motors' Dexron VI specification will have a completely different friction profile than Honda's DW-1. Using it in a Honda transmission designed for DW-1 will cause shift problems and damage. Never choose fluid by color alone.
Myth 2: "I can save money by using a high-quality generic ATF that says 'meets Honda DW-1 specs'."
Fact: While some aftermarket fluids are licensed to meet the DW-1 specification, quality control can be inconsistent. The formulation might meet the minimum lab test requirements but lack the long-term stability and real-world performance of genuine Honda fluid, which is blended to Honda's own, often stricter, internal standards. For a component as critical and expensive as your transmission, the small price premium for genuine fluid is the ultimate insurance policy. Think of it as buying OEM brakes vs. cheap pads.
Myth 3: "My transmission has a 'lifetime' fluid, so I never need to change it."
Fact: "Lifetime" in an owner's manual typically means "lifetime of the power train warranty" (e.g., 5 years/60,000 miles). It does not mean "forever." Transmission fluid degrades: it loses its anti-wear additives, oxidizes, and gets contaminated with clutch wear particles. Waiting until you experience problems is waiting for damage to occur. Proactive fluid changes are a cost-effective longevity strategy.
Myth 4: "A transmission flush is a scam and will damage my transmission."
Fact: The controversy stems from improper flushes. A proper, manufacturer-approved flush using the transmission's own pump (not a high-pressure machine that can dislodge debris) is a valid and effective service. The key is the method. For Hondas, a sequential drain-and-fill is often the preferred, safest method to refresh the fluid without agitating old debris. Discuss the method with your technician. A flush is not inherently bad; a poorly executed one is.
Myth 5: "If my shifts feel fine, the fluid must be fine."
Fact: Transmission fluid degrades internally long before symptoms appear. By the time you feel shuddering or harsh shifts, significant clutch wear has likely already occurred. Fluid condition is a diagnostic tool, not a symptom-based one. Checking the color and smell during regular oil changes provides an early warning. Dark, burnt-smelling fluid is a "check engine" light for your transmission.
Where to Buy and Ensuring You Get the Real Deal
Honda ATF DW-1 is available through several channels, but source matters.
- Honda/Acura Dealership Parts Department: This is the guaranteed source for genuine Honda fluid. It comes in sealed, labeled containers with the Honda part number (e.g., 08200-9008 for 1-quart, 08200-9009 for 1-gallon). This is the only way to be 100% certain of authenticity.
- Reputable Online Retailers (Amazon, OEM-specific sites): You can often find genuine Honda fluid here. Scrutinize the seller. Buy only from "Ships from and Sold by Amazon.com" or highly-rated, authorized OEM parts sellers. Be wary of third-party sellers with prices that seem too good to be true; counterfeits exist.
- Major Auto Parts Stores (AutoZone, Advance, O'Reilly, NAPA): They typically carry licensed aftermarket versions that meet the DW-1 specification (e.g., Valvoline MaxLife ATF, Pennzoil Platinum ATF, etc.). Check the bottle label carefully for the phrase "Meets Honda DW-1 Specification" or "Honda DW-1". These are acceptable alternatives for most, but for a high-mileage or performance-sensitive vehicle, genuine Honda remains the gold standard.
- Quick Lube Centers (Jiffy Lube, etc.):Extreme caution is advised. Many use bulk, generic fluids. You must explicitly request and pay for Honda ATF DW-1 and watch them pour it from a sealed, individual container. Do not assume they have it or will use it without firm instruction.
When purchasing, always check the part number and container integrity. Genuine Honda fluid has a specific, consistent label. If the price is significantly lower than dealership pricing ($8-$12 per quart), suspect a counterfeit or mislabeled product.
